Commercial Endorsement
RYA Commercial Endorsement
A Commercial Endorsement is the add-on that turns an RYA Yachtmaster Offshore or Ocean certificate from a recreational qualification into one valid for paid delivery work.
TL;DR, A Commercial Endorsement is what an RYA Yachtmaster needs before being paid to skipper a yacht. It requires an ENG1 medical, STCW Basic, a PPR course, and a small RYA fee. Renew every five years.
Why the endorsement exists
The RYA Yachtmaster certificate by itself is a recreational qualification. To be hired and paid as skipper on a yacht, UK and most European flag states require the certificate to be commercially endorsed, which adds proof of medical fitness, safety training, and professional responsibilities.
What you need to add to the Yachtmaster
- ENG1 medical or equivalent seafarer fitness certificate, valid two years
- STCW Basic Safety Training (Personal Survival, Fire Prevention, First Aid, PSSR)
- Professional Practices and Responsibilities (PPR) course, an online RYA module
- Endorsement fee to the RYA, currently around £55
The whole package takes about a week of training and a couple of hundred euros in fees on top of the certificate itself.
What it lets you do
Once endorsed, your Yachtmaster Offshore or Ocean is recognised as a commercial skipper ticket for:
- Paid delivery work on yachts up to 24 metres
- Skippering charter yachts within the certificate's geographic limits
- Hire on commercial sail-training vessels
Renewal
The endorsement is valid five years and must be renewed by re-taking PPR, keeping ENG1 current, and refreshing STCW Basic.

Yachtmaster Offshore
RYA Yachtmaster Offshore is the British sailing qualification that allows a skipper to command a vessel of up to 24 metres on passages up to 150 nautical miles from a safe haven.
Yachtmaster Ocean
RYA Yachtmaster Ocean is the highest RYA sailing qualification, certifying a skipper to plan and execute ocean passages of unlimited length, including transatlantic deliveries.
STCW Basic Safety Training
STCW Basic Safety Training is the international seafarer-safety certificate that every paid delivery crew member needs before they can step on a commercial-endorsed vessel.
